What Is Fore-Profile-MIB?

Fore-Profile-MIB is a Fore Systems (later Marconi) enterprise MIB defining traffic profile tables used to provision quality-of-service contracts for Frame Relay/ATM and FUNI connections and services on Fore's ATM switching platforms. Its content is fundamentally configuration/provisioning data -- reusable traffic-contract profile templates (parameters such as peak/sustained cell rate and burst size are typical of this profile-table pattern) that are referenced when creating individual connections, rather than live traffic counters or fault objects. Because no sample objects were available for this module, specific monitoring value cannot be confirmed with certainty, but as a profile/template MIB it is best understood as a configuration-management tool for connection provisioning rather than a hardware or software health monitor. It likely depends on Fore's broader ATM/FR connection and PVC MIBs, since profiles defined here are meant to be applied when creating connections managed elsewhere. It was deployed on Fore Systems ATM switches and edge devices used for Frame Relay/ATM/FUNI service provisioning in carrier and enterprise WAN environments. Monitoring Examples

Because no sample objects were provided for this module, a concrete polling example cannot be given with confidence. In general, a provisioning engineer would define a named traffic profile (e.g., specifying committed and peak rates) in this MIB's profile table, then reference that profile when creating an actual PVC or connection elsewhere in Fore's connection-management MIBs. Reviewing the profile table would mainly serve change-audit purposes -- confirming which QoS templates exist and are in use -- rather than revealing operational anomalies directly.
